-4_ <br /> A total of approximately 349 acres located in portions of Sections 31 <br /> and 32, T35N, R11W, N.M.F.M. <br /> B. The term of this permit will expire on August 18, 1992. <br /> C. This permit is issued subject to the following conditions and <br /> agreements: <br /> 1 . Operator agrees to be bound by all lawful requirements of the <br /> Colorado Surface Coal Mining Reclamation Act (C.R.S. 34-33-101 et seq. ) ("the <br /> Act" ) , all lawful rules and regulations thereunder, as amended mom ime to <br /> time, and all provisions of this permit. <br /> 2. if analyses of the mining and reclamation operation and the <br /> data collected through monitoring and experimentation by the operator or <br /> monitoring by the Division indicate in the judgment of the Division that the <br /> operation will not be able to comply with the requirements of the Act and <br /> lawful rules and regulations thereunder, operator hereby agrees to exercise <br /> its best efforts, after consulting with the Division, to modify the plans <br /> prospectively to correct such deficiencies. Such modifications may require <br /> technical revisions or amendments to the permit. <br /> 3. This permit may be revoked or suspended for non-compliance with <br /> the Act or lawful rules or regulations promulgated by the Board. <br /> 4. a. Operator hereby bargains, sells and conveys unto the State <br /> of Colorado the right to enter upon the lands above described and to <br /> accomplish thereon the reclamation of su:h lands as required by this permit <br /> and by applicable law. <br /> b. Such riaht to enter shall be exercisable only if the Board <br /> or the Division shall have lawfully determined: <br /> i . that reclamation req-jired by law to have been performed <br /> upon such lands has not been performed, and that <br /> i . the bond of surety forfeiture proceedings described it <br /> the Act or similar provisions of subsequent laws, if any, <br /> have been initiated. <br /> Such right to enter shall be exercisable only within the <br /> period of time expiring twenty-one (M years after the death of all the <br /> individuals whose names appear on this permit on the date of its issuance. <br /> Such right shall automatically expire when reclamation has been completed and <br /> sureties released. <br />
